The Tech Workforce Planner is responsible for conducting training in the context of training programs, in order to meet regulatory requirements.

Responsibilities:
• Carry out, lead, and document training sessions given to employees.
• Assist in following up on training sessions and training files in order to assess employee’s learning.
• Act as a resource person for new employees to ensure that procedures are adhered to and that work is of quality.
• Communicate information to the management in order to increase operational efficiency.
• Participate in developing and modifying training.
• May assist in analyzing short-term training needs according to the development of the operational sector.
• Draft documents related to specific projects training and revise SOPs.
• Perform technical activities related to his field of expertise.
• May manage learning management system.
• Help to prepare and review documents during regulatory agency visits.

Requirements:

  • 1-2 years of relevant work experience including clinical information systems data management and reports.
  • Must demonstrate excellent computer skills, especially in the utilization of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, Excel, and clinical software.
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ills, both written and spoken, with an ability to inform, influence, convince, and persuade
  • Experience in a regulatory context will be considered an asset
  • Ability to travel as necessary
